The transgender community is a vital and foundational part of the broader LGBTQIA+ culture, representing a diverse spectrum of people whose gender identities differ from the sex they were assigned at birth. While often grouped under the "LGBTQ" umbrella, the transgender community has a distinct history, culture, and set of challenges.
